Join us for an enlightening conference on June 10th, 2024, at 15:00 in the Hörsaal des Zaf, located at Philosophenweg 7, 07743 Jena. Our distinguished speaker, Mr. Dr. Tilmann Joachim Neubert from Humboldt University Berlin's Faculty of Mathematics and Natural Sciences Institute of Chemistry, will delve into the intriguing topic of "Redox-triggered debonding of mussel-inspired adhesives: Improving efficiency through functional design."
